BOZEMAN – The C.M. Russell High volleyball team is guaranteed some hardware.
The Rustlers won a pair of elimination games on Thursday, Nov. 13, at Brick Breeden Fieldhouse at the Class AA state tournament, sweeping Missoula Hellgate in three sets before taking down Billings Senior in four frames in the fourth-place game.
CMR (23-6) advances to another loser-out game against Bozeman High (24-4) at 10 a.m. on Friday on the Montana State University campus, with the winner moving on to the title round against Bozeman Gallatin at noon. The team that loses the 10 a.m. matchup will be eliminated but earns third place.
